Iran-Israel War Highlights: IDF Declares Iran's Missile Attack A Major Escalation-What Are The Next Steps?

Iran launched more than 200 missiles on Israel, in response to the assassination of Hezbollah and Hamas leaders supported by Tehran. Iran fired rockets including ballistic missiles, prompting Israel to activate its Iron Dome defense system. Iran's Revolutionary Guards warned of "crushing" retaliation if Israel responded. The U.S. had previously cautioned about the impending Iranian attack, stressing severe consequences for Tehran.

The conflict has drawn in various regional players, with Yemen's Houthi rebels launching attacks in the Red Sea, potentially escalating the situation further. The U.S. has boosted its forces in the Middle East in response to the conflict, emphasizing the seriousness of the situation.

The IDF declared that Iran’s recent missile attack constitutes a significant escalation and will have consequences. In a video statement, IDF Spokesperson Rear Admiral Daniel Hagari reported that over 180 ballistic missiles were launched from Iran, with some hitting central and southern Israel, though most were intercepted. He emphasized that Israel's defense and offensive capabilities are fully prepared, asserting that the IDF will respond at its discretion based on directives from the government. Hagari noted that Iran and its proxies have been attacking Israel since October 7, aiming for its destruction, and assured that the IDF will continue to protect Israel and its citizens.

During an unrelated event at the White House, President Biden offered his first comments on the Iranian strike. He mentioned that discussions are currently underway regarding Israel's response to the attack. Biden noted that the consequences for Tehran are still uncertain and that he would be speaking with Netanyahu soon. He reiterated, “The attack appears to have been defeated and ineffective,” reflecting a statement made earlier by his National Security Adviser. He emphasized, “Make no mistake, the United States is fully, fully, fully supportive of Israel.”

Pentagon spokesman Pat Ryder stated that US forces are "well postured" in the Middle East to protect personnel and assist Israel's defense. He noted that Iran did not provide prior notice of its missile attack, which was "twice the scope" of a previous assault in April. While he declined to confirm reports of the use of Iran's Fattah hypersonic missile, Ryder mentioned that US naval destroyers fired a dozen interceptors during the attack, and there were no impacts on US personnel or infrastructure. He indicated that there would be "security and economic consequences" for Iranian escalation and emphasized the intent behind the large-scale missile launch.

Omar Rahman, a fellow at the Middle East Council on Global Affairs, suggests that Iran’s missile attack on Israel was a predictable retaliatory move aimed at restoring its credibility following weeks of Israeli strikes on its allies. He warns that this attack could provoke a direct Israeli response, potentially escalating into a larger conflict that the region has sought to avoid for the past 11 months. Rahman notes that for Netanyahu, engaging in such a war could serve to reshape his political standing and redeem himself after the events of October 7. He concludes that, despite Iran's attempts to avoid conflict, it now appears to be "on the path to some kind of war with Israel."

Iran has canceled all flights until 10 a.m. (06:30 GMT) on Wednesday, according to the spokesperson for its Civil Aviation Organization. In Lebanon, Transport Minister Ali Hamie announced that flights are permitted to take off only toward the west, following coordination with Cypriot aviation authorities to ensure safety in Lebanese airspace. Previously, Lebanese airspace had been closed to air traffic for two hours. Additionally, Jordan has reopened its airspace after a brief closure.

The Islamic Revolutionary Guard Corps (IRGC) has announced that its missile attack targeted three military bases in the Tel Aviv area. This assault was accompanied by a large-scale cyberattack and marked the first use of Iran's new Fatah hypersonic ballistic missiles, according to Iranian state media. Israel's military reported that approximately 180 missiles were fired into the country, with a significant number intercepted by its defense systems.
